Analysis of Necessary Fade



Such a heavy night
stars are dripping tears
dreams swept by a gust of wind
stirring up any fears.

I feel ghosts around the corner
creeping ever so near
the laughter of the ages
is perfectly clear.

Cruelty has found me
or perhaps it never left
chains of abuse clanking freely
quickly claiming the rest.

Apples & trees so close
really not that far
cannot escape the legacy
cannot escape who you are.

You can try to be different
setting an uncharted course
but tradition will pull you back
damn the rest & storm the fort!

This legacy really must end
there just isn't any other way
nothing worth holding on to
fade out & fade away.
